Like most new technologies, automobiles were initially built and sold as dalliances or even appliances for the wealthy. Today, we recognize how so-called early adopters pay more to be the first to have the latest high-tech gadgetry. Things weren’t so different 100 years ago when “horseless carriages” first appeared. However, Ford’s entire approach, from the company’s method of manufacture to the eventual reductions in the price of his products, was part of an overall effort to sell to the masses.

Ford recognized that the ability to sell great quantities would multiply the profits they were capable of generating. His constant quest for manufacturing efficiency would also contribute directly to the bottom line, and this driven desire would rival his engineering acumen. One of the better-known examples of this does not even relate to the assembly-line process as we know it, but rather to Ford’s interest in the materials of which his vehicles were made.

Naturally, Ford relied upon subcontractors to supply some of the components used in his new cars. As part of their contractual agreement, Ford specified the dimensions and even the type of wood to be used in the crates in which these parts were to be shipped. Once the crates arrived at the assembly plant, Ford forbade the use of crowbars to open them. Rather, he insisted they be carefully disassembled.

In those early days of the automobile, wood was a common material used throughout the body, doors, and especially for the running boards. This was particularly evident in the legendary “Woody” station wagons produced from the 1920s through the early 1950s. The wood reclaimed from the shipping crates was reused for this purpose, and in many cases was already sized properly (per Ford’s contracted specifications). Not wanting to waste any wood, what few scrap pieces were left over were then further compressed into usable charcoal “briquettes.” There was a large enough quantity of charcoal being produced that Ford decided to create a business to market it, and thus the Ford Charcoal was born. Today, we know this enterprise as Kingsford Charcoal, named after a Ford relative of who brokered the site selection for Ford’s new charcoal manufacturing plant.

That kind of progressive development in the name of efficiency wasn’t limited to what went out the door at the massive Ford Motor Company factories. The way in which raw materials were supplied to the plant also grew into more efficient and streamlined processes over the years. Rather than relying upon outside suppliers for steel to build his vehicles, Ford built his own foundries at which raw ore could be smelted and forged into various components. Furthermore, Ford eventually purchased the iron ore mines and the ships used to transport the raw materials to the factory. In this way, Ford could absolutely minimize prices and maximize quality, resulting in an unprecedented level of manufacturing excellence on a scale never before seen, worldwide.

Interestingly, and importantly, Ford chose not to simply line his own pockets720px-1925.ford.model.t.arp.750pix with the ever-growing profits of his visionary leadership. Rather, he invested heavily in the growth of his own company and his own workforce, while simultaneously lowering the prices on many of the vehicles being produced. In 1909, a new Model “T” Touring car (the most popular model) could be had for $850 ($19,760 in today’s dollars). This was reduced to $490 ($11,226) in 1914, and by 1925 the price had been slashed to $290 ($3,796). Making the cars more affordable had a positive impact on sales, resulting in a significant jump in the quantity of vehicles sold.

With regard to the workforce, we must understand the challenges Ford was facing to fully comprehend the impact of his investment in this vital area. In the early part of the 20th century, a great percentage of the workforce consisted of unskilled immigrants. The typical solution was to break down assembly-line tasks into simple steps, and offer very low pay to several employees to accomplish each of them. The predictable result was that the workers would quickly grow bored of the mindless, repetitive tasks. Many workers would quit, and in 1913 it took the hiring of 963 employees for every 100 positions Ford needed to keep the assembly line working. Considering there were 13,600 employees in the plant at the time, the scope of the issue becomes apparent.

Ford’s solution was multifaceted. A broad array of benefits was created, including incentive bonuses, a medical clinic, and athletic fields and playgrounds for the workers’ families. Still, the challenge of retention persisted, and Ford’s next step was a huge one.

On Jan. 5, 1914, Ford announced all employees would receive a minimum of $5 ($115) pay for eight hours of work. This was more than double the previous $2.38 ($54) offered for a nine-hour shift, and was such a dramatic increase that it attracted workers from all over the nation. The tremendous response not only solved the retention issue, but profits increased as well. Between 1914 and 1916, the company’s profits doubled from $30 million to $60 million. The higher pay rate crossed another threshold, as workers could now afford the new Ford vehicles they manufactured, and many did.

By the early 1870s, Carnegie was focused on steel. Although he was not the Men2_lrgfirst steel pioneer, Carnegie was the first to introduce the Bessemer steelmaking process on a large scale in the United States. This process was the critical building block in the mass production of steel, making it possible to create structures on a grand scale. Carnegie also introduced the open-hearth furnace into his mills in the 1890s, making it easier to melt mass amounts of steel.

The system in which the invisible hand is most often assumed to work is the free market. Adam Smith assumed that consumers choose for the lowest price, and that entrepreneurs choose for the highest rate of profit. He asserted that by thus making their excess or insufficient demand known through market prices, consumers "directed" entrepreneurs' investment money to the most profitable industry. Remember that this is the industry producing the goods most highly valued by consumers, so in general economic well-being is increased.

One extremely positive aspect of a market-based economy is that it forces people to think about what other people want. Smith saw this as a large part of what was good about the invisible hand mechanism. He identified two ways to obtain the help and co-operation of other people, upon which we all depend constantly. The first way is to appeal to the benevolence and goodwill of others. To do this a person must often act in a servile and fawning way, which Smith found repulsive, and he claimed it generally meets with very limited success. The second way is to appeal instead to other people's self-interest. In one of his most famous quotes:

“ Man has almost constant occasion for the help of his brethren, and it is in vain for him to expect it from their benevolence only. He will be more likely to prevail if he can interest their self-love in his favor, and show them that it is for their own advantage to do for him what he requires of them. Whoever offers to another a bargain of any kind, proposes to do this. Give me what I want, and you shall have this which you want, is the meaning of every such offer; and it is the manner that we obtain from one another the far greater part of those good offices which we stand in need of. It is not from the benevolence of the butcher, the brewer, or the baker that we expect our dinner, but from their regard to their own interest. We address ourselves, not to their humanity but to their self-love.”

For Smith, to propose an exchange is to attempt to show another that what you can do, or what you have, can be of use to the other. When you carry out the exchange, it means the other person recognizes that what you can do or that what you have is of value. This is why so much of a person's self-esteem is bound up in their job — a well-paid job is supposed to be a sign that others value your contribution and find it worth exchanging their own resources for.

DSCN1928Hurrahs’ Auto Museum contains one of the finest and largest collections of antique automobiles in the world. The collection of cars ranges from the beginning of the 20th century up to the mid 1970s. There are four galleries representing different eras and the galleries are connected by simulated street scenes depicting the 30s, 40, and 50s. There are even TV sets from the 50s playing shows like Dragnet with the appropriate commercials. It’s really a great place to spend a few hours if you ever get to Reno.
